How much do associate business analyst microsoft j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 5, 2026, the average hourly pay for associate business analyst microsoft in Rochester, NY is $31.90,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$25.14 and $37.93 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the role of an Associate Business Analyst Microsoft?

An Associate Business Analyst at Microsoft supports project teams by analyzing business processes, gathering requirements, and assisting in the development of solutions. They often use tools like Microsoft Excel, PowerPoint, and other Microsoft 365 applications to document findings and communicate insights, typically working under the guidance of senior analysts or managers.

What is the difference between Associate Business Analyst Microsoft vs Business Analyst?

AspectAssociate Business Analyst MicrosoftBusiness Analyst
Required CredentialsBachelor's degree, Microsoft certifications (e.g., Microsoft Certified: Data Analyst Associate)Bachelor's degree, industry-specific certifications often preferred
Work EnvironmentTechnology-focused, Microsoft ecosystem, collaborative teamsVaries by industry, often in corporate or consulting settings
Employer & Industry UsagePrimarily in tech companies, Microsoft partners, or organizations using Microsoft toolsAcross multiple industries including finance, healthcare, and consulting

The Associate Business Analyst Microsoft role is specialized in Microsoft technologies and certifications, often working within the Microsoft ecosystem. In contrast, a Business Analyst has a broader scope across industries and may not require specific Microsoft credentials. Both roles involve analyzing business processes, but the Associate Business Analyst Microsoft position emphasizes Microsoft tools and solutions.

What are entry-level Associate Business Analyst Microsoft careers?

Entry-level Associate Business Analyst roles at Microsoft typically require a bachelor's degree in business, technology, or related fields, along with strong analytical and communication skills. These positions often involve supporting project teams, analyzing data, and using tools like Excel and Power BI, with opportunities for professional growth and certification. Candidates may also need to demonstrate problem-solving abilities and a willingness to learn new technologies.

Business Analyst

Salary range (depending on experience): $70k-$140k

Position Summary

As a Business Analyst, you will define requirements and manage waterfall/agile frameworks to facilitate complex business needs in accordance with software development life cycle (SDLC) guidelines. Independently execute large projects and lead other analysts in completing projects.

Break down complex business and technology terms to aid in collaborative problem solving.ย ย 

Essential Job Functions

  • Provide expertise in executing the duties of a business analyst for projects of various types and sizes
  • Elicit, define and analyze complex requirements in various formats ensuring they are testable, measurable and traceable
  • Refine, prioritize and manage requirements using various tools (e.g., templates, team backlogs, requirements management or agile task management applications)
  • Build the business case and project justification
  • Build/Lead requirement walk-throughs with key stakeholders using various methods (e.g., team demos, workshops, sprint planning and backlog refinement sessions)
  • Identify and estimate anticipated work efforts based on priority using requirement work plans, program increment (PI) and sprint planning
  • Define and resolve dependencies, issues and risks along with identification of impacted areas through team collaboration
  • Identify and define complex business processes for current and future state analysis
  • Act as the liaison between the business units, technology teams and support teams
  • Lead/facilitate the process needed to make an informed build versus buy decision
  • Participate in growing team competency by mentoring, providing on-the-job training to more junior associates and helping to develop training materials/process improvements
  • Apply an in-depth knowledge of multiple business areas, familiarity with enterprise strategies and an understanding of different technologies and industry best practices to meet/exceed business goals/priorities

Minimum Position Qualifications

  • 5+ years business analysis experience
  • Excellent written and oral communication, collaboration and presentation skills to effectively communicate information to all levels within the organization
  • Proven ability to understand strategic business requirements and translate them into strategic technology solutions for use across multiple lines of business
  • Demonstrated experience with industry best practices and an understanding of different technologies
  • Strong ability to make difficult/quick decisions demonstrating critical/innovative thinking
  • Ability to effectively interact with and influence a diverse group of associates
  • Ability to effectively partner with all levels of the organization
  • Strong organizational, analytical and problem-solving skills

Desired Previous Experience/Education

  • Bachelor's Degree in information technology (IT) or a related business field
  • Equivalent work experience in an IT position or comparable business unit experience
  • Prior experience as a business or applications analyst in agile projects
  • Agile, SAFe, Six Sigma, IIBA certification a plus (ECBA, CCBA, CBAP, CBATL)
